Biel-Kinzig, located in the canton of Uri, is an enchanting ski resort, cherished for its beautiful local recreation facilities. With modern cable cars that comfortably accommodate around eight people, it offers a safe and enjoyable ride up and down the mountain. Visitors can anticipate an exhilarating exploration of the stunning mountain landscape, with hiking paths winding through diverse terrain and charming trails such as the GISLERALP, Geissgrätli, Chinzig Chulm, and Chinzertal leading to Muotathal.
Not only does Biel-Kinzig afford a rich panorama and fascinating history, it also provides a springboard for countless hikes, including the popular “Fruttstäga” via ferrata. Day trips to several peaks, approximately 2500 meters high, and the Lidernenhütte, an option for overnight stay, can be organized from the mountain station. The resort's ski slopes are optimally utilized, providing great value for skiers and snowboarders.
While the cable car operates every 30 minutes, frequency can increase subject to demand, ensuring minimal waiting times. Visitors can conveniently pay at the intermediate station, which also serves as a changeover point for those wanting to ascend further. The train service is not only reliable and efficient, but also marked by warm hospitality, with operators often selling local delicacies like mountain cheese.
Biel-Kinzig is an ideal destination all year round. In winter, the terrain is perfect for snowshoeing, even for beginners, with the Biel Ruogig circular hike offering magnificent views of the Schächental and Reussstal. The ski area, although small, is family-friendly and boasts friendly, helpful staff. Summer transforms Biel-Kinzig into a hiker's paradise, with a well-equipped via ferrata and inviting restaurants and Alps for breaks.
However, visitors should be aware that heavy traffic can result in longer waiting times for the cable car.
